This Global Certificate Course in Environmental Sociology equips environmental NGOs with the sociological tools necessary to understand and address complex environmental challenges. The course delves into the social dimensions of environmental issues, fostering a deeper understanding of human-environment interactions.
Learning outcomes include enhanced skills in social research methods applicable to environmental contexts, improved capacity for community engagement and stakeholder participation, and a refined ability to analyze environmental policies and their social impacts. Graduates will be better equipped to design effective environmental programs and advocacy strategies.
The course duration is typically 8 weeks, delivered through a flexible online learning format. This allows professionals to balance their existing commitments while enriching their skillset. The program incorporates case studies, interactive discussions, and practical exercises for a comprehensive learning experience.
